zoukankan      html  css  js  c++  java
  • SpringBoot整合RabbitMQ实战---一遍就懂

     ☆最近项目需要用到MQ,博主还真的没有在实际应用中使用过MQ。这次刚好实践并记录下
    PS:关于MQ的一些概念和简介博主在这里就不去赘述了
    第一步:添加依赖
    1 <!--RabbitMQ依赖-->
    2 <dependency>
    3     <groupId>org.springframework.boot</groupId>
    4     <artifactId>spring-boot-starter-amqp</artifactId>
    5 </dependency>

    第二步:RabbitTemplate rabbitTemplate;

    1 @Autowired
    2 RabbitTemplate rabbitTemplate;

    第三步:将消息添加到MQ中

    1 /将所有的请求到放到MQ中
    2 rabbitTemplate.convertAndSend(RabbitMQExchangeQueueConfig.getRabbitmq_direct_exchange(), RabbitMQExchangeQueueConfig.getRabbitmq_routing_key(), urlPath);

    第四步:从MQ中消费消息

    1 //从队列中取值
    2 abbitTemplate.receiveAndConvert(RabbitMQExchangeQueueConfig.getRabbitmq_routing_key());

    OVER---是不是根本不需要看第二遍?

  • 相关阅读:
    第七周编程总结
    第六周编程总结
    第五周编程总结
    2019 第四周作业编程总结
    第三周编程总结
    寒假作业 pta编程总结3
    跟着官网学Angular-创建响应式表单-源代码
    RxJS---转载
    NPM
    Sass
  • 原文地址:https://www.cnblogs.com/zyzblogs/p/11338279.html
Copyright © 2011-2022 走看看